Yesterday the results were announced for this year’s Wines From Spain Awards. The awards are dished out by an expert panel of judges, headed up by Tim Atkin MW, and the aim is simply to select ‘the best wine’. Seems pretty obvious, but without the need to choose certain styles or varieties, the judges are free to concentrate fully on genuinely selecting the best of what’s out there.
This year, out of all the entries, only 100 wines made the cut and we’re thrilled that 14 wines from our portfolio made it into the exclusive bunch. Our producers also managed to bag FOUR Champion awards including ‘Best Wine of Show’ for the ever-brilliant Fernando de Castilla and their Antique Oloroso. Not a bad day at the office at all!
